Peameal bacon on a soft bun, often topped with mustard. A Toronto classic from St. Lawrence Market and one of the city's most iconic sandwiches.
A butter tart is a flaky pastry filled with buttery syrup, sugar, and egg. It is a beloved Ontario dessert found widely in Toronto bakeries.
Nanaimo bars are no-bake dessert squares with a crumb base, custard middle, and chocolate top. Popular across Canada and common in Toronto cafés.

Toronto is costly for visitors versus many North American cities, with higher hotel rates, dining, and attractions, though transit and budget eats help control daily spend.
Tip 15-20% at restaurants, about 10-15% for taxis, and round up or tip small change at cafes.
